本书目录导读:
逻辑程序设计语言及其实现技术:深入探讨与实现策略
作者:王选
出版社:清华大学出版社
出版时间:2010年
《逻辑程序设计语言及其实现技术》一书由我国著名计算机科学家王选所著,由清华大学出版社出版,本书系统介绍了逻辑程序设计语言的基本概念、原理及其实现技术,旨在帮助读者深入理解逻辑程序设计语言的理论基础和应用实践。
本书共分为九章,具体内容如下:
第一章:引言
本章介绍了逻辑程序设计语言的基本概念、发展历程及其在计算机科学中的地位,为后续章节的学习奠定了基础。
第二章:一阶谓词逻辑
本章详细阐述了谓词逻辑的基本理论,包括谓词、量词、推理规则等,为逻辑程序设计语言提供了坚实的理论基础。
第三章:逻辑程序设计语言
本章介绍了几种常见的逻辑程序设计语言,如Prolog、Lisp等,分析了它们的语法、语义及其在程序设计中的应用。
第四章:逻辑程序设计语言的实现技术
本章重点介绍了逻辑程序设计语言的实现技术,包括解释器、编译器、数据库等,分析了不同实现技术的优缺点。
第五章:逻辑程序设计语言的应用
本章探讨了逻辑程序设计语言在各个领域的应用,如人工智能、自然语言处理、数据库查询等,展示了逻辑程序设计语言的强大功能。
第六章:逻辑程序设计语言的优化
本章介绍了逻辑程序设计语言的优化技术,如回溯、剪枝、并行处理等,以提高程序的性能。
第七章:逻辑程序设计语言的扩展
本章介绍了逻辑程序设计语言的扩展技术,如元逻辑、模态逻辑等,以适应更广泛的应用场景。
第八章:逻辑程序设计语言的发展趋势
本章分析了逻辑程序设计语言的发展趋势,如多语言融合、跨平台开发等,为读者提供了未来发展的参考。
第九章:总结与展望
本章总结了本书的主要内容,并对逻辑程序设计语言的未来发展趋势进行了展望。
《逻辑程序设计语言及其实现技术》一书全面系统地介绍了逻辑程序设计语言的基本概念、原理及其实现技术,对于计算机科学及相关专业的读者具有重要的参考价值,通过学习本书,读者可以深入了解逻辑程序设计语言的理论基础和应用实践,为今后的研究和工作奠定坚实基础。